我想将HashSet [0]的元素移动到HashSet [1],但总是遇到借来的错误: 我尝试使用tmp vec保存元素,但是问题仍然存在:
use std::collections::HashSet;
fn main() {
let mut hsets = vec![];
hsets.push(HashSet::new());
hsets[0].insert("a1");
hsets[0].insert("a2");
hsets.push(HashSet::new());
hsets[1].insert("b1");
hsets[1].insert("b2");
// tmp vec save hsets[0]: [a1, a2]
let mut arr = vec![];
for v in &hsets[0] {
arr.push(v);
}
for v2 in arr {
hsets[1].insert(v2);
}
}
结果:
error[E0502]: cannot borrow `hsets` as mutable because it is also borrowed as immutable
--> src/main.rs:18:9
|
13 | for v in &hsets[0] {
| ----- immutable borrow occurs here
...
17 | for v2 in arr {
| --- immutable borrow later used here
18 | hsets[1].insert(v2);
| ^^^^^ mutable borrow occurs here
error: aborting due to previous error
答案 0 :(得分:0)
我假设您不想将HashSets移出Vec或对其进行取消分配,在这种情况下,您可以这样做:
use std::collections::HashSet;
fn main() {
let mut hsets = vec![];
// first set
hsets.push(HashSet::new());
hsets[0].insert("a1");
hsets[0].insert("a2");
// second set
hsets.push(HashSet::new());
hsets[1].insert("b1");
hsets[1].insert("b2");
dbg!(&hsets);
assert_eq!(hsets[0].len(), 2);
assert_eq!(hsets[1].len(), 2);
// move elements from first set to second set
let (first, second) = hsets.split_at_mut(1);
second[0].extend(first[0].drain());
dbg!(&hsets);
assert_eq!(hsets[0].len(), 0);
assert_eq!(hsets[1].len(), 4);
}
如果您想更深入地了解为什么不能按原样编译代码,请阅读How to get mutable references to two array elements at the same time?。
